Product reviews:
Review: Giant TCR Advanced 3 2012 | road.cc giant tcr advanced 3 2020
giant tcr advanced 3 2020
Jeremy
2025-11-10 iphone 8
TCR Advanced 1 (2020) | Giant Bicycles UK giant tcr advanced 3 2020
giant tcr advanced 3 2020
Sean
2025-11-04 iphone 7 Plus
Giant TCR Advanced 3 Road Bike 2017 giant tcr advanced 3 2020
giant tcr advanced 3 2020
Giant bikes road range: which model is giant tcr advanced 3 2020
giant tcr advanced 3 2020